Rillauds d’Anjou are pork belly or breast cubes slowly confit until tender and browned. They are a classic Anjou charcuterie, often eaten warm or cold with local wine.
Quernons d’Ardoise are blue-grey chocolate sweets with nougatine and almond, created in Angers. Their slate-like look nods to the region’s historic roofing stone.
Pâté aux prunes is a traditional Anjou tart made with plums baked in pastry. It balances fruit acidity and sweetness and is strongly associated with local home baking.

Moderate for France: hotels and dining are usually cheaper than Paris, while local transport and everyday meals stay fairly manageable for visitors.
Service is usually included. Round up or leave 5-10% for excellent restaurant service. Round up taxi fares and leave small change in cafés if you wish.
